Description

Scenic Refreshment stops available
The hike leads mostly through the nature reserve "Manternacher Fiels". Rare plants grow in the cool, shady forest. Particularly impressive are the huge rock layer at the Michelslay. In between are exceptional distant views and a vineyard in the middle of the forest. The nature conservation centre "A Wiewesch" is located in a former farmhouse in Manternach.

This exciting trail leads mostly through the Manternacher Fiels nature reserve. From the starting point at Burfeld, you climb up into the nature reserve and enter an impressive ravine forest. The location of the forest on the shady slope of the "Fielsmillen" ensures high humidity and coolness. Deadwood lies above a sea of limestone boulders, all of which are covered in thick layers of moss. The remains of an old mill can be found in the Syr valley. Above the former timber mill, in the middle of the forest, is the Manternacher Fiels vineyard. A little later, the mighty limestone cliffs are the next destination. The rocks, which are covered in ivy, lichen and moss, tower up to 50 metres high. Behind the Michaelslay, over 100 steps carved into the rock lead further upwards. The next highlight is the viewpoint on the Lelliger Plateau, followed by a delightful descent through former vineyard terraces, where the old steps of the vineyard walls are used for hiking.
